Cash has a cost. It needs to be physically handled, counted, stored securely, moved in armed transport, and cash in all businesses is lost to theft every hour.

Exactly, I'm not sure how people can't fathom how expensive it used to be to run everything on cash.

The free cash cost of the past had factored into it, the 30 minutes of wage needed to clear the tills and check the balances, the bank fee that they get to process 5kg of shrapnel, armoured guards to move large sums of cash around, specialised training, firearms and custom vehicles. Cash was an industry, of which a small amount remains.

Now the extra cents they slap on your card payment at the tap, that has always been bulshit. The price on the sticker being the amount you pay is a core tenant of this country, and I'm glad they are cracking down on it.
